What does recreation mean?
Recreation means Any activity, such as play, that amuses, diverts or stimulates..
/ɹɛkɹiˈeɪʃən/ · noun
Any activity, such as play, that amuses, diverts or stimulates..
The ordinary recreations which we have in winter, and in most solitary times busy our minds with, are cards, tables and dice, shovelboard, chess-play, the philosopher's game, small trunks, shuttlecock […]
